Past Tribunal Proceedings (1)
On September 21, 2022, the Tribunal found that Dr. Al-Khafaji sexually abused Patient A and engaged in disgraceful, dishonourable or unprofessional conduct by engaging in a sexual relationship with Patient A, including sexual intercourse. The Tribunal also found that Dr. Al-Khafaji engaged in disgraceful, dishonourable or unprofessional conduct by violating appropriate doctor-patient boundaries, including going on trips with Patient A and renting a condominium for Patient A.
The Tribunal ordered that:
1. Dr. Al-Khafaji attend before the panel to be reprimanded;
2. the Registrar revoke Dr. Al-Khafaji’s certificate of registration immediately;
3. Dr. Al-Khafaji reimburse the College for funding provided to patients under the program required under s. 85.7 of the Code, by posting an irrevocable letter of credit or other security acceptable to the College, within 30 days of the order in the amount of $16,060;
4. Dr. Al-Khafaji pay the College costs in the amount of $6,000 by October 21, 2022.
